As It Flows From The Heart of Veronique…She didn’t know… is the latest of my titles and start of a series. It’s a look back at my journey through the eyes of a character that I’ve named Veronique. I chose that name because growing up…I did not feel unique in any way. Well…my arms were uniquely long, but that was about it. At least, that was all that I could see through my eyes, at the time. But oh how grateful I am…that I am still here and can look back and now see what I couldn’t see before. I had the heart of a behaviorist long before the formal training. My passion for poetry, I now know, wasn’t just a hobby.
Publishing my writings was not something I ever aspired to do, but it has become clear to me, that it is something that I was called to do…the reason I was created…my purpose.
